While the concept artwork was completed in the US, a noted Japanese animation studio Topcraft, produced the animation for Rankin-Bass. Principal artists included coordinating animator Toru Hara; supervising animator/character designer Tsuguyuki Kubo; character and effects animators Hidetoshi Kaneko,...
